How Reva Drones Optimize Wireless Network Performance with Aerial Surveillance


Wireless internet service providers (WISPs) face ongoing challenges in maintaining reliable connectivity, particularly in rural and remote areas where natural obstacles and frequency interference can disrupt service. Physical barriers such as trees and buildings obstruct signals over time, while network interference from other devices creates connectivity issues that reduce internet speed and stability. Traditional monitoring methods rely on manual site visits and reactive troubleshooting, leading to costly delays and inconsistent service quality.


Reva Drones revolutionizes network surveillance by offering an automated, drone-powered monitoring system that detects physical obstructions, analyzes frequency interference, and predicts future connectivity issues. Using advanced LiDAR, spectrum analyzers, and predictive analytics, Reva Drones provides real-time insights that help WISPs minimize service disruptions while reducing operational costs.


Using Reva Drones to Improve Network Stability and Reduce Downtime

Wireless networks depend on clear transmission paths and minimal interference. However, maintaining uninterrupted connectivity is difficult due to environmental changes and external network disruptions. Trees grow, new buildings emerge, and atmospheric conditions shift, all of which degrade signal strength over time. Additionally, competing frequency signals from nearby sources can interfere with transmission quality, resulting in slow speeds and unpredictable outages.


Reva Drones addresses these challenges with aerial surveillance and real-time analysis. Equipped with high-precision LiDAR, the drones map out line-of-sight obstructions and provide data on evolving physical barriers before they become critical issues. Unlike manual inspections that require on-site visits, drones can scan large areas quickly and with higher accuracy. This provides assurance that WISPs can anticipate obstacles before they impact connectivity, allowing for proactive adjustments rather than reactive troubleshooting.


Beyond physical obstructions, Reva Drones also identify sources of network interference. The built-in spectrum analyzer detects frequency congestion caused by other electronic devices, pinpointing areas where overlapping signals disrupt internet performance. By continuously monitoring and analyzing interference patterns, WISPs gain a clearer understanding of external disruptions and can take targeted action to resolve network slowdowns before they affect customers.

How Reva Drones Transform Wireless Network Maintenance

Traditional network maintenance methods rely on field technicians traveling to problem sites, diagnosing connectivity issues, and manually inspecting transmission paths. This approach is slow, expensive, and reactive, often requiring service providers to respond to customer complaints before taking corrective action. Additionally, reaching remote or inaccessible locations can be difficult, further delaying troubleshooting efforts.


Reva Drones replace these outdated methods with an automated aerial surveillance system that collects and processes real-time data. Drones conduct scheduled monitoring flights over transmission areas, scanning for potential obstructions and analyzing network conditions without human intervention. This reduces costly site visits while improving response times to emerging issues.


This system's key advantage is its predictive analytics capability. Instead of reporting existing problems, Reva Drones use historical and current data to forecast future network challenges. The combination of LiDAR-based obstacle detection and frequency analysis enables WISPs to predict when trees will obstruct signals or when an increase in competing frequencies will impact connectivity.


By leveraging these predictive insights, WISPs can take preventative measures to optimize network performance, such as adjusting antenna positions, upgrading transmission equipment, or modifying signal paths before disruptions occur. This approach prevents service interruptions and improves customer satisfaction by maintaining consistent internet performance.


Additionally, Reva Drones’ automated reports provide precise location data on network vulnerabilities, allowing technicians to address specific problem areas with minimal effort. The ability to pinpoint obstructions and interference sources in advance leads to faster, more efficient maintenance strategies, reducing operational costs while enhancing service reliability.
